यदि मैं टर्मिनल खोलता हूं और पायथन में टाइप करता हूं, तो मुझे लगता है कि संस्करण 2.7.4 है । मैं पायथन 3.4 कैसे प्राप्त करूं? और अगर मेरे पास उदात्त पाठ है तो क्या मुझे निष्क्रिय की आवश्यकता है?
पायथन 3.4 उबंटू 14.04 की स्थिर रिलीज पर स्थापित है । आपको उपयोग करना होगा python3
पायथन 3.4 का उपयोग करने के लिए । उदाहरण के लिए, स्क्रिप्ट निष्पादित करना file.py
, उपयोग करें:
python3 file.py
यह आपके प्रोग्राम की व्याख्या करने के लिए पायथन 3.4 का उपयोग करेगा या आप इसका उपयोग कर सकते हैं शेबांग इसे निष्पादन योग्य बनाने के लिए । आपके कार्यक्रम की पहली पंक्ति होनी चाहिए:
#!/usr/bin/env python3
और फिर उपयोग करें chmod +x file.py
निष्पादन योग्य अनुमतियां असाइन करने के लिए और फिर अपनी पायथन स्क्रिप्ट को इस प्रकार चलाएं ./file.py
जो निष्पादित करने के लिए पायथन 3 का उपयोग करेगा ।
यदि आप टर्मिनल पर पायथन टाइप करते समय पायथन 3 का उपयोग करना चाहते हैं, तो आप एक उपनाम का उपयोग कर सकते हैं । एक नया उपनाम जोड़ने के लिए, अपना खोलें ~/.bash_aliases
फ़ाइल का उपयोग कर gedit ~/.bash_aliases
और निम्नलिखित टाइप करें:
alias python=python3
और फिर सहेजें और बाहर निकलें और टाइप करें
source ~/.bash_aliases
और फिर आप टाइप कर सकते हैं
python file.py
अपने डिफ़ॉल्ट पायथन दुभाषिया के रूप में पायथन 3 का उपयोग करने के लिए ।
नहीं, आपको अपने कार्यक्रमों की व्याख्या करने के लिए पायथन 3 का उपयोग करने के लिए निष्क्रिय की आवश्यकता नहीं है ।
पायथन 3 उबंटू के आधुनिक संस्करणों पर डिफ़ॉल्ट रूप से स्थापित है, इसलिए आपको इसे पहले से ही स्थापित करना चाहिए:
python3 -V
निष्क्रिय 3 स्थापित करने के लिए:
sudo apt-get install idle-python3.4
मेरे उबंटू डेस्कटॉप के साथ भी यही समस्या थी । मेरी पायथन पुस्तक ने मुझे टर्मिनल में पायथन टाइप करके पायथन को कॉल करने के लिए कहा था, लेकिन यह केवल पिछले पायथन संस्करण 2 को कॉल कर रहा था ।
- पहले जांचें कि आपके पास पायथन संस्करण 3 है या नहीं । ओपन कमांड टर्मिनल, टाइप करें
पायथन3
क्या आप उस पावती को देखते हैं जो आप करते हैं? हो गया।.
- यदि आप नहीं करते हैं; निम्न कमांड लाइन का उपयोग करके स्थापित करें ।
सुडो एपीटी-पायथन 3 स्थापित करें
आशा है कि यह मदद करता है!
उबंटू 14.04 पर पायथन 3.4 डिफ़ॉल्ट रूप से स्थापित है ।
द्वारा अनुशंसित के रूप में पीईपी -394 आप उपयोग कर सकते हैं python
और python2
पायथन वी 2 (2.7) चलाने के लिए और python3
पायथन वी 3 (3.4) चलाने के लिए ।
टर्मिनल प्रकार में: python3
टर्मिनल स्वयं टाइप करने के लिए कहेगा:
sudo apt-get install python3-minimal
इसे करें और यह पायथन 3.2.3 स्थापित करेगा ।
फिर टर्मिनल प्रकार में: python3.4
-- आप पायथन 3.4.1 दर्ज करेंगे।
यदि केवल एक स्क्रिप्ट के लिए आवश्यक हो, तो आप स्थानीय और अस्थायी रूप से एक उपनाम का उपयोग कर सकते हैं ।
स्थापित करते समय लेट्सएन्क्रिप्ट, मुझे निम्नलिखित चेतावनी मिली :
$ ./letsencrypt-auto --help InsecurePlatformWarning: A true SSLContext object is not available. This prevents urllib3 from configuring SSL appropriately and may cause certain SSL connections to fail. For more information, see https://urllib3.readthedocs.org/en/latest/security.html#insecureplatformwarning. InsecurePlatformWarning
कारण: पायथन 2.7.9 की आवश्यकता थी, जबकि 2.7.5 स्थापित किया गया था । पायथन 3 भी काम करता है । मैंने स्क्रिप्ट खोली और शेबंग के बाद निम्नलिखित उपनाम डाला:
alias python=python3
फिर स्क्रिप्ट ने काम किया । जब यह सब समाप्त हो गया तो इस उपनाम को हटा दिया गया । यह केवल इस स्क्रिप्ट में काम किया । तो शुरू python
टर्मिनल से अभी भी मुझे संस्करण 2.7.5 मिला है ।
उबंटू 18.04 एलटीएस और ऊपर
उबंटू 18.04 और उसके बाद से, आपको पायथन 3 स्थापित नहीं करना है, क्योंकि यह डिफ़ॉल्ट रूप से आता है ।
उबंटू 18.04 एलटीएस और डेबियन बस्टर के लिए, हम पायथन 3.6 को डिफ़ॉल्ट (और शायद केवल) पायथन 3 संस्करण के रूप में संक्रमण करना चाहते हैं ।
सन्दर्भ:
अन्यथा निम्न आदेश द्वारा स्थापित करें:
sudo apt-get install python3
फिर कई पायथन इंस्टॉलेशन का पता लगाने के लिए, इनमें से एक कमांड चलाएं:
whereis pythonwhich -a python python2 python3locate python
या बस टाइप करें python
कमांड और हिट Tab दो बार ।
स्थापित पायथन पैकेजों को सूचीबद्ध करने के लिए, चलाएं: dpkg -l | grep -w python
.
एक विशिष्ट संस्करण स्थापित करने के लिए, देखें: सटीक संस्करण के साथ विशिष्ट उबंटू पैकेज कैसे स्थापित करें?
पायथन 3.4 आपके सिस्टम पर पहले से इंस्टॉल है, आपको बस इसे कॉल करना होगा python3
के बजाय python
वहाँ एक टन विरासत पायथन ऐप्स हैं और इस प्रकार पायथन 2 की आवश्यकता है । एक्स, हालांकि जैसा कि अन्य ने पायथन 3-वी का उल्लेख किया है, दिखाता है कि पायथन 3.4.0 स्थापित है और इस प्रकार उबंटू 14 के साथ है । एक्स यह वहाँ है ।
python -V shows 2.7.6 python3 -V shows 3.4.0
यह जानना कि किस दुभाषिया का उपयोग करना है, यह आप पर निर्भर है ।
@ डॉन । जॉय: नहीं, यह डुप्लिकेट नहीं है क्योंकि 14.04 में पहले से ही पायथन 3.4 डिफ़ॉल्ट रूप से स्थापित है ।
यह एक डुप्लिकेट है software installation - Install and run Python 3 at the same time than Python 2 - Ask Ubuntu
फ्लोरियनडिस्क मैंने सोचा कि 13.04 भी डिफ़ॉल्ट रूप से स्थापित पायथन 3 के साथ आया था ।
पायथन का पुराना संस्करण होने का क्या उपयोग है । . क्या पुराने को अनइंस्टॉल करने और नए को डिफ़ॉल्ट बनाने का कोई तरीका है ।